IFs, ANDs & BUTTs

We’ve been bombarded in the past few days with Republicans yelling that IF the Trump campaign was spied on, and IF people were paid to do so, and IF there was more than one spy, and IF this was the workings of a “deep state” conspiracy, and IF Obama had initiated this conspiracy, and IF Hillary Clinton was seen wearing white shoes after Labor Day at the time, it would be the worst political scandal to ever happen.

I have to agree. IF any of those things had actually happened, it would be truly mind-boggling.

But as we all know, nothing of the sort ever occurred – except in the deranged mind of a cornered rat who thinks that “some people are saying” and “it’s been reported” are unimpeachable sources – even if those people have yet to be named, and those reports cannot be identified.

We have also heard from the GOP spokes-whores that while they agree there is no evidence to support such allegations, investigations need to be conducted – in order to find out if such evidence exists. Now, there’s some sound thinking there: let’s just assume something that has no evidence to back it up is true, and go from there.

Well, instead of coming up with totally baseless IFs to run with, perhaps the Republicans should focus their attention on the things we KNOW, rather than the pulled-out-of-their-asses IFs they are desperately clinging to in hopes of protecting the traitor they installed in the White House.

And the no-IFs-about-it evidence is pretty overwhelming: over 70 known contacts between the Trump campaign and Putin-connected Russians, persistent lies about those contacts, Trump personally revealing classified information to the Russians in a behind-closed-doors meeting in the Oval Office, the attempt to establish “back-door channels” to Russia, the refusal to act on the sanctions congressionally imposed against Russia, policies that further Putin’s most fervent desires – a list far too long to be repeated here.

When the last thing you have in your arsenal is to call for an investigation into IFs because the already-known FACTS are tightening the noose around your “pResident’s” neck, it’s time to admit defeat. Your “pResident” is going down, and trying to divert the public’s attention by yelling “what IF” is like clinging to a soggy, water-logged donut while claiming it’s a life preserver.

To put it bluntly, the whole IF thing literally stinks of flop-sweat, fear, and desperation. What has yet to be realized by those promoting the IF agenda is the obvious: by attempting to distract the populace away from their “pResident’s” behaviour, they are condoning it. By postulating ridiculous, baseless claims, they are complicit in betraying their countrymen by way of deceit. By trying to cover-up their “president’s” treason, they are aiding and abetting it.

And in the doing, BUTTS have been exposed – because we now know who they are. And we won’t forget.
